**Core Concept**
Thallium poisoning is a rare but severe form of heavy metal poisoning, characterized by its high toxicity and potential for causing multi-organ damage. Thallium is a potent inhibitor of cellular respiration and can interfere with various cellular processes, leading to tissue damage and organ dysfunction.

**Clinical Pearl / High-Yield Fact**
One important aspect of thallium poisoning is that it can be challenging to diagnose, as the symptoms are often non-specific and can resemble those of other conditions. A high index of suspicion is required, and laboratory tests such as hair analysis or blood tests may be necessary to confirm the diagnosis.
